历史上的今天
返回首页

历史上的今天

今天是:2024年09月15日(星期日)

2020年09月15日 | 最早的波士顿动力机器狗ASV介绍

2020-09-15 来源:搜狐网

这个 3 米高的庞然大物诞生于 80 年代,比波士顿动力机器狗还早 20 多年。

前段时间,波士顿动力机器狗 Spot 正式开售,而且已经有买家晒出了首个开箱。波士顿动力机器狗项目由美国国防高等研究计划局(DARPA)资助,初衷是研制一种能够负重的机械骡,和士兵一起在传统机械车辆无法行驶的粗糙地形上作战。2005 年,Spot 的前辈——「Big Dog」机器狗的发布让波士顿动力声名远播。

波士顿动力发布的「Big Dog」机器狗。 但很多人不知道的是,波士顿动力 Spot 其实并不是 DAPRA 资助最早的「机器狗」,一个名为「ASV」的项目比它还要早二十多年。 ASV 是一个身高 3 米、体长 5.18 米的庞然大物,宽度也达到了 2.4 米,相当于一辆卡车,所以有媒体将其称为「行走的卡车」。

波士顿动力机器狗:「这是我爸?」 这么个大家伙走起路来也是相当威风的:

这个项目始于 1981 年 1 月,由 DARPA 出资、俄亥俄州立大学的两位教授 Robert McGhee 和 Kenneth Waldron 负责打造。项目的初衷是想造出一款足式机器人,在坦克履带无法行进的地形中完成任务。

和波士顿动力 Spot 不同的是,ASV 里面还坐了一名操作员,在某些情况下手动操作机器的六条腿:

为了减轻操作员在操作过程中花费的体力和脑力,这个庞然大物体内安装了 17 台。 按照今天的标准来看,这些计算机其实是很简陋的。机器人肩膀上那 6 个笨重的矩形盒子其实就是计算机所在的位置,每个盒子里都装了一台 "86/30" 128k, 8-bit 计算机,用来控制机器人的腿部运动。

其余的 11 台计算机各自负责不同的任务,比如控制操作员座舱内的 CRT 、分析腿部以及脚上的收集到的数据、根据座舱里的 128x128 像素扫描测距仪的数据确定最佳落脚点等。所有这些数据都由操作来解读,该软件是用 Pascal 写的,包含 15 万行源代码。而这些代码的任务只有一个:让 ASV 漫步。 在座舱里,操作员借助按键和操纵杆控制 ASV 的行走路线。

两位教授曾在一篇论文中提到,ASV 的最终目标是实现自主行走。但最终,这个目标没能实现。当然,钱不是问题,这个项目每年都能从 DARPA 那里拿到 100 万美元的资助,真正的限制条件是当时计算机的处理能力。

其实,那些钱不止花在了计算机上,整个 ASV 的机械系统也很复杂。 ASV 的核心位置安装了一个 900cc 的摩托车引擎,峰值输出可以达到 91 马力,但它不止为一个巨大的泵提供动力。在该引擎和 18 个可变排量泵(用于驱动 ASV 的液压缸)之间有一个 100 磅的飞轮,每分钟可以转 12000 转,存储 0.25 kWh 的能量。这意味着,它可以在一小时内输出 250 瓦的电力。 这点非常有用,因为 ASV 的 18 个泵是由一个非常复杂的系统来驱动的。引擎通过齿形传送带将动力从输出轴传递到三个独立的传动轴上。这些装置从前往后连接着整个 ASV,然后通过更多的齿形传送带将动力传到泵上(每条腿 3 个泵)。 为了在这种高摩擦系统中完成高耗能动作,ASV 需要的动力要超出引擎所能提供的动力。这种情况下,飞轮储存的能量就派上了用场。当 ASV 突然停下来时,飞轮可以帮助机器从泵中回收一些能量,确保在突然失去动力的情况下平稳地停下来,类似于混合动力汽车的再生制动系统。 得益于这种复杂的驱动系统,ASV 的行进速度最快可以达到 12.9km/h(相当于普通人的中级慢跑)。虽然也不是很快,但以这个速度行进时,里面的人会感觉颠簸。而且,这个庞然大物重达 5952 磅(约 2699.8 千克),但有效荷载只有 485 磅(约 220 千克)。在种种因素制约下,ASV 的巡航速度控制在 6.4km/h 左右。 然而,缓慢的巡航速度限制了 ASV 的实用性。 由于体型比较大,ASV 可以越过 2 米多高的垂直障碍和 7 米多宽的战壕,但缓慢的巡航速度限制了它的实用性。因此,DARPA 还是对这个项目失去了兴趣,并于 1990 年将其彻底砍掉。 经过了这么多年,ASV 已经下落不明,有消息称它被打包放在俄亥俄州立大学的某个地方,也有人猜测它可能在 DARPA 手里。 至于这个项目到底有没有意义,目前还存在一些争论。有位网友介绍说,这个大家伙可能只适合在平地行走。如果要跨越一道沟,操作员必须进行手动操作:先将五条腿锁住,使用操纵杆将一条腿迈过去,然后用这条腿做支撑将身体往前挪,接着再锁住五条腿将第二条腿迈过去并重复这个步骤,直到六条腿都迈过去。因此,ta 觉得这个东西没什么用。

但也有人认为,这个项目所踩的坑可以为之后的研究提供很多借鉴,钱花得不冤枉。

不过可以肯定的是,开着这么一辆机器「卡车」在街上走肯定比遛波士顿动力机器狗还拉风。

推荐阅读

史海拾趣

Brite-Led Optoelectronics Inc公司的发展小趣事

Brite-Led Optoelectronics Inc公司自创立之初,便专注于LED技术的研发与应用。在一次关键的技术突破中,公司成功开发出一种高效、稳定的LED芯片,其亮度与寿命均远超当时市场上的同类产品。这一技术突破迅速为Brite-Led赢得了市场认可,奠定了其在LED行业的领先地位。随着该技术的不断迭代和完善,Brite-Led的产品逐渐广泛应用于照明、显示、背光等多个领域。

Goldstar Electron Co Ltd公司的发展小趣事

面对电子行业的快速变化和不断升级的技术需求,Brite-Led始终保持敏锐的洞察力和创新精神。公司不断投入研发资源,推出新产品和新技术,以满足市场的变化和客户的需求。同时,公司还注重人才培养和引进,建立了一支高素质的研发团队和管理团队。这些措施使得Brite-Led在激烈的市场竞争中始终保持领先地位,实现了持续发展。

以上是关于Brite-Led Optoelectronics Inc公司发展的5个虚构故事,虽然这些故事是基于虚构的,但它们可能反映了Brite-Led Optoelectronics Inc公司在实际发展中可能遇到的一些情况和挑战。

Datakey Electronics公司的发展小趣事

在电子产品行业,产品质量是企业生存和发展的基石。Datakey Electronics始终坚守品质至上的原则,从原材料采购到生产流程控制,再到产品检验和售后服务,每一个环节都严格把关。正是这种对品质的执着追求,使Datakey Electronics的产品在市场上树立了良好的口碑,赢得了客户的信赖。

FSP [FSP TECHNOLOGY INC.]公司的发展小趣事

在环境问题日益严重的今天,绿色环保已经成为电子产品行业的重要发展趋势。Datakey Electronics积极响应国家号召,致力于绿色产品的研发和生产。公司投入巨资研发环保材料和生产工艺,成功推出了一系列符合环保标准的产品。这些产品不仅满足了客户的需求,还为公司赢得了良好的社会声誉。

AZM [Arizona Microtek, Inc]公司的发展小趣事

为了进一步提升公司的国际竞争力,AZM公司开始实施国际化战略。公司积极寻求与国际知名企业的合作机会,通过技术合作、市场合作等方式,共同开拓全球市场。同时,AZM公司还在海外设立了研发中心和生产基地,以便更好地了解当地市场需求和技术发展趋势,实现全球布局和资源整合。

请注意,这些故事是基于假设和推测构建的,并非AZM公司的真实发展历程。如果需要了解AZM公司的具体发展历程和故事,建议查阅该公司的官方网站、新闻报道或相关文献资料。

EG & G Inc公司的发展小趣事

随着电子技术的不断发展,EG & G Inc公司不断进行技术创新和产品升级。公司投入大量资源进行研发,成功推出了一系列具有竞争力的电子产品。其中,某款高精度测量仪器在市场上获得了广泛认可,成为了公司的明星产品。此外,公司还积极开拓新的应用领域,将电子技术应用于医疗、环保等多个领域,为公司带来了新的增长点。

问答坊 | AI 解惑

POWER PCB教程 part1

一部不错的教程,送给大家…

查看全部问答>

有关液晶触摸屏的简单问题

问下,如果触摸屏换成其他厂家的话,那驱动程序从哪里可以得到啊?比如说友善提供的触摸屏是NEC的,我换成三星的话,底层驱动改吗?…

查看全部问答>

关于存储器位宽的问题

现在系统的寻址是按字节为最小单元设计的,那么如何向一个32位存储器的固定地址写入一个字节? …

查看全部问答>

关于路由器的软件开发入门问题

在下从事网络工作有一段时间了。不过就是做售后工作..平时无非也就是给客户调试下路由,3层交换,防火墙什么的。其中遇到许多软件上的问题,感觉自己无能为力.我想问下,需要掌握什么知识才能对路由的软件进行开发,或是需要什么样的开发环境.上学时有一 ...…

查看全部问答>

请教有关Silverlight for Embedded硬件加速的问题

已经编译成功了wince 6 R3的silverlight演示,但是演示的帧率一直保持在1到3帧,想尽了办法都不行,。 我做过的设置如下: 1,添加了SYSGEN_XAML_RUNTIME 2,添加了SYSGEN_DDRAW 3,添加了环境变量sysgen_samplexamlperf 4,添加了环境变量bsp ...…

查看全部问答>

请问注册表里硬件键是什么时候被创建的?

请问注册表里面 HKEY_LOCAL_MACHINE\\SYSTEM\\CurrentControlSet\\Enum\\Root 下面的LEAGCY_XXX项是什么时候创建的?在安装驱动的时候? 这项的创建是不是仅仅和安装用的inf文件相关,和driver的源码相不相关? 我遇到的问题是这样的,在编译vi ...…

查看全部问答>

WinCE系统启动错误

   大家好!我根据手头的开发板订制了一个系统。编译无错误,我把系统下载到开发板上,复位启动后报如下错误: * Exception (user) : TLB (load or instruction fetch) *CAUSE    = 0x00808008  STATUS    ...…

查看全部问答>

我国用工荒与就业难并存 结构性短缺问题突出

      “2011年市场行情不好,不需要那么多工人,所以相比往年和2011年初,招人没有那么困难了。”《经济参考报》记者近期在浙江多地采访时,不少中小企业主如是表示。   在当前劳动力成本上升、产业转移速度加快的大 ...…

查看全部问答>

如何让摄像头驱动自动加载

arm版,linux系统,外接两个USB摄像头,开机之后将摄像头插上可以在 /dev 目录下看到 video0 和 video1 设备,但是如果是将摄像头插着开机的话就看不到这两个设备,请问这是什么原因呢?有没有办法让板子自动加载摄像头?…

查看全部问答>